Output 151d74d35b9b89b8a13683313cc94ec81af6a44f03a6216b1a4139859b588983:2

value
3933600
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 baa98c65f14345aac0a3fa82f806f99db2369d2e OP_EQUALVERIFY OP_CHECKSIG
address
1J1yo7VYvCz6WK5rJDJUyGSEg3kFrE2yGz
transaction
151d74d35b9b89b8a13683313cc94ec81af6a44f03a6216b1a4139859b588983
confirmations
263832
spent
true